Dark grey - mid production, form T-10B-22 to T-10B-45, only 23 aircrafts, one of its were damaged at landing and still in non-fly conditon, all Su-34s after this again painted in blue-green camouflage - about 75 aircrafts at nowdays. In Syria operated Su-34s in both paintings - in Dark Grey painting in first stage and later in blue-green camouflage, all airctafts. which operated in Syria have misson marks. All of its will be in decal. About armament - sometime its laser-gilded or Glonass-giulded bombs, sometimes - A-S missiles, but main wapon - iron bombs and cluster bombs - new target

Initial Su-34s hadn't this fences, here is last Su-34s in first edition of camouflage (i'm call its camouflage type before 2011) - T-10B- 21 red 04, RF-95801, later RF-95803 - it were last Su-34s with Grey RWRs, without APU and without fences. Since next Su-34 - T-10B-22, red 05, RF-95806 - first aircraft in Dark Grey painting, white RWRs, first aircraft with APU and first aircraft with fences: Probably since this Su-34 were added "mistery hole after Zactoman" too - as were add air scrops on bottom surfaces under fin - i suppose in same time add

  21. Su-27P, serial no 36411, were produced at 1992, initial had red board number 07, in 2001 number changed to blue 38, in 2012 were upgraded to Su-27SM3, now have red board number 64 nowdays:
  22. Yes, RWR tips can be demounted and changed to another one, one time i saw Su-27 with two different colours tips - one were green one id white. But all other Su-27s had same tips - both white or both green.
